Hallo and welcome to German classes at East Otago.
Language learning relies on 4 main skills. These are Listening, Reading, Speaking, and Writing. Listening and Reading are receptive skills, and Speaking and Writing are productive skills.
By the end of this year, you should be able to use these skills to:
1.1 Greet, farewell and thanks people, and respond to greetings, farewells and thanks
1.2 Introduce yourself and others and respond to introductions
1.3 Communicate using days of the week, months and dates
1.4 Communicate about personal information, such as name, age, nationality and home
1.5 Communicate about location
1.6 Understand and use a range of politeness conventions (for example, ways of thanking people, apologising, excusing themselves, complimenting people)
1.7 Use and respond to simple classroom language (including asking for the word to express something in German).
2.1 Communicate about relationships between people
2.2 Communicate about ownership
2.3 Communicate about likes and dislikes, giving reasons where appropriate
2.4 Communicate about physical characteristics, personality, and feelings
